The In Vitro Anti-Pseudomonal Activity of Cu2+, Strawberry Furanone, Gentamicin, and Lytic Phages Alone and in Combination: Pros and Cons

Agata Dorotkiewicz-Jach et al.

Summary: This study found that HDMF exhibited anti-virulent effects only when used in combination with Cu2+ or GE. GE at sub-minimal inhibitory concentration slowed down phage progeny production, while Cu2+ significantly reduced both bacterial cell count and infective phage particles likely due to genotoxicity or protein inactivation effects. The combination of GE and Cu2+ showed an additive antibacterial effect possibly through enhanced ROS production or outer membrane permeabilization.
